Handover: date localization — Moved all date rendering in Fernwick to the `localedate` helper; no raw `toLocaleString` calls remain. Remaining work: Quennish locale has no short-month data, falls back to numeric. Tests live in `spec/dates`. Config strings sit in the Tarnby vault, which resealed during the migration. Unseal it with the recovery passphrase below.

vault phrase of bajof-hahip = sorael-ulaix

## Ticket: Config drift in Quillpress PDF renderer

The invoice renderer's staging and production configs have drifted: staging renders with embedded fonts and A4 margins, while production still uses the older letter-size defaults. Plugins that compute layout offsets will see inconsistent output between environments until this is reconciled. We are standardizing on the staging values next release. For plugin testing, the canonical configuration is reproduced below.

config for tagaf-bawif:
[norok]
host = norok.ordinworks.local
user = norok_svc
database = norok_prod

## Support

The Quietus alert deduplicator is maintained by the reliability tooling group and follows a two-tier support model. For suppressed alerts that should have paged, first check the dedup window settings in the service's fingerprint config, since most misses come from overly broad grouping keys. Include the alert fingerprint and timestamp in any report. For urgent cases where pages are being silently dropped, write directly to the maintainers.

alerts address for kajef-taguf: holdor_istix@nelvrocorp.internal

Onboarding: Trailmark Offline Mode

Trailmark's field-survey app queues submissions locally when connectivity drops and syncs once a link returns. Contractors testing offline flows should use the sandbox sync endpoint, never production. To enable sync in your local build, your env file needs the sandbox sync credential, set on the following line.

sealed setting: LEDGER_TOKEN20=6148d35bbb480b0ab79e

## v2.8.0 — Locker Access Flow

The FreshStack locker access flow now issues short-lived unlock tokens instead of static PINs. Plugins calling the legacy unlock hook must migrate to `requestLockerToken` before v3.0. Retry behavior is unchanged; token refresh is handled by the core runtime. Questions about the migration window should go to the flow maintainer.

approver of hahog-hahap = Ulaath Praael